CLIMATE AWARENESS FAMILY FUN DAY FESTIVAL
Hornfair Park, SE18 4LX. On: Sunday, 14th June - 11 am to 6 pm.
Bring your family and friends, bring a blanket and enjoy an afternoon of outdoor fun in Hornfair Park!
Opening with The Chinese Dragon & Lion Dance
